One word of advice. You cannot layer Glanz Wax. It's got a strong solvent base, so applying another layer of Glanz over glanz will just eat through the existing Glanz and leave you with 1 layer of Glanz Wax. I still occasionally apply Glanz over glanz, but mostly just to fill in where it's getting short in between polishes. Currently I'm using Glanz with P21S contours applied onto it.
